POSITION SUMMARY:
Provide the necessary Human Resource skills and leadership to the company to achieve optimal levels of safety, quality, productivity, and delivery to assure internal and external customer satisfaction. This a Direct role with competitive compensation package to include bonus, benefits and PTO. Role is located in Bellevue Ohio
JOB TASKS & RESPONSIBILITIES:
The following job/task functions have been identified as the core functions of this position. However, the manager may assign additional duties associated with this position.
- Support the Company’s mission, vision, values, and goals in the performance of daily activities.
- Maintain positive colleague relations through effective communication and prompt attention to colleague concerns.
- Provide key input into the development of departmental strategic goals, along with identifying key measures to support the departmental goals.
- Provides guidance and counsel to supervisors on a variety of issues, including colleague development, colleague relations, conflict resolution, interpersonal communications, effective group interaction, team building, etc.
- Maintain applicant files and records as required by federal and state law.
- Assist salaried colleagues in preparing and documenting disciplinary action.
- Assist with developing an annual training assessment and assist in developing tools to effectively address colleague development.
- Provide support to salaried colleagues on company policies and procedures.
- Conduct reference checks and background investigations for all applicants.
- Maintain applicant files and records as required by federal and state law.
- Coordinate applicant testing through external third party/internal testing administration.
- Assist in the orientation program for all new hires.
- Conduct exit interviews with all terminated salaried colleagues.
- Develop and maintain job descriptions for all salaried job descriptions.
- Maintain training records for all colleagues.
- Administer the company benefit plans by servicing the company daily.
- Assist colleagues as a facilitator with the insurance companies and with Corporate Benefits.
- Counsel terminated colleagues of their options under the COBRA guidelines. Notify corporate benefits of the termination so that the appropriate paperwork is sent to the colleague.
- Functions as the company contact for the 401K plan for salaried colleagues
- Acts as a liaison between departmental managers and purchasing with the processing of contractors and working with MLS.
- Maintain accurate records for all salary colleagues and prepare disciplinary write-ups as necessary.
- Assist in processing all MESC forms and represent the company at all unemployment hearings.
- Maintain all active and terminated salary files in compliance with federal and state employment laws.
- Coordinate all salaried performance reviews after 90 days.
- Assist with colleague relations “fun activities” (e.g., Picnic, Christmas Party) and community service activities (ex. Blood Drive, United Way, etc.).
- Assist with the management and tracking of workers’ compensation, primary contact with the carrier, and with the clinic for work-related injuries.
- Tracks and reports department metrics on a monthly/annual basis.
- Assists in the design and implementation of improved processes, structures, and approaches.
- Responsible for following all internal and OSHA-required safety procedures in performing all daily work activities.
- Maintain a positive working relationship with all levels of the organization.
- Maintain high standards of housekeeping throughout the work area.
- Adherence to all company policies and procedures (ex. Quality Policy Manual, Colleague Handbook, Level II procedures, etc.)
